Where Classic Meets Style<br />
With hundreds of years of history<br />
to its name, the natural beauty of<br />
hardwood never goes out of style. As<br />
the floor covering of choice for countless<br />
generations around the globe —<br />
according to Wood Floor Business<br />
magazine — hardwood became a<br />
popular, reliable choice for flooring<br />
in the U.S. during the late 1800s.<br />
While many homes today feature<br />
vinyl and carpet, which rose in popularity<br />
in the 1950s, you’ll still find<br />
older homes with the original hardwood<br />
flooring. However, they might<br />
be hiding under a layer of dusty<br />
wall-to-wall carpeting.<br />
Investing in a hardwood floor also<br />
adds value to your home. According<br />

to realtor.com, installing hardwood<br />
floors can boost the value of your<br />
home by as much as 2.5%, and you<br />
can possibly see a 70-80% return on<br />
investment.<br />
Lifelong Beauty<br />
There are several reasons why<br />
hardwood continues to be a popular<br />
flooring choice. Beyond its natural<br />
beauty and organic design, hardwood<br />
floors are strong, versatile and<br />
easy to clean.<br />
Hardwood also enhances the aesthetic<br />
appeal of your home and is<br />
likely one of the first things someone<br />
will notice when they step inside.<br />

feel effortlessly elegant and welcoming,<br />
but it also adds natural warmth<br />
to any space.<br />
